Im modernen Zeitalter der sozialen Medien und des Internets ist ein persönlicher Blog sehr wichtig. Blogs ermöglichen es Einzelpersonen, ihre Interessen, Fähigkeiten und Erfahrungen zu präsentieren und gleichzeitig ihre Sichtbarkeit und ihren Ruf im Internet zu erhöhen. PHP ist eine sehr beliebte Webentwicklungssprache. In diesem Artikel erfahren Sie, wie Sie mit PHP einen persönlichen Blog implementieren.
- Wählen Sie einen geeigneten Webserver und eine geeignete Datenbank.
Bevor Sie beginnen, müssen Sie einen geeigneten Webserver und eine geeignete Datenbank auswählen. Zu den beliebten Webservern gehören Apache, Nginx usw. und zu den Datenbanken gehören MySQL, PostgreSQL usw. Wählen Sie basierend auf Ihren Anforderungen und technischen Möglichkeiten einen Webserver und eine Datenbank, die am besten zu Ihnen passen.
- Webserver und PHP konfigurieren
Es ist sehr wichtig, PHP auf Ihrem Webserver zu konfigurieren. Sie müssen sicherstellen, dass der Webserver den PHP-Code richtig interpretieren und die verschiedenen Seiten und Komponenten des Blogs korrekt rendern kann. Die spezifische Konfigurationsmethode variiert je nach Webserver und Betriebssystem. Relevante Tutorials finden Sie in der offiziellen Dokumentation.
- Installieren Sie ein Blogging-System
Die Installation eines Blogging-Systems auf Ihrem Webserver ist ein schnellerer Weg, als es selbst von Grund auf zu entwickeln. Derzeit stehen viele hervorragende PHP-Blogsysteme zur Auswahl, wie WordPress, Ghost usw. Sie sind in der Regel Open Source und verfügen über einen großen Community-Support und eine Plugin-Bibliothek, um Ihren unterschiedlichen Blogging-Anforderungen gerecht zu werden.
- Blog-Themen entwerfen und entwickeln
Die Wahl des richtigen Blog-Themas ist sehr wichtig, damit Ihr Blog professioneller und schöner aussieht. Wenn Sie ein gewisses Verständnis für Design haben, können Sie Ihr eigenes Blog-Theme erstellen. Wenn Sie nicht über entsprechende Technologie und Erfahrung verfügen, können Sie online nach kostenlosen oder kostenpflichtigen Blog-Themen suchen oder ein professionelles Designunternehmen mit der Gestaltung und Entwicklung beauftragen.
- Blog-Inhalte schreiben
Blog-Inhalte sind die Seele Ihres Blogs und hängen mit dem Erfolg Ihres Blogs zusammen. Sie müssen regelmäßig hochwertige und wertvolle Blog-Inhalte veröffentlichen, um die Aufmerksamkeit der Leser und Wiederholungsbesuche zu erregen. Wenn Sie mit dem Inhalt nicht vertraut sind, können Sie Bücher und Artikel in verwandten Bereichen lesen, um sich über die neuesten Technologien und Trends zu informieren.
- Bewerben und optimieren Sie Ihr Blog
Sobald Ihr Blog online ist, müssen Sie es aktiv bewerben und optimieren. Sie können Ihr Blog in sozialen Medien bewerben, mit Kollegen kommunizieren und zusammenarbeiten sowie das Ranking Ihres Blogs in Suchmaschinen verbessern, um mehr Bekanntheit und Traffic zu erzielen.
Zusammenfassung: Die Verwendung von PHP zur Implementierung eines persönlichen Blogs erfordert bestimmte Fähigkeiten und Erfahrungen, aber durch die Auswahl der richtigen Tools, Systeme und Themen, das Schreiben hochwertiger Inhalte und aktive Werbung können Sie in kurzer Zeit ein hochwertiges persönliches Blog erstellen , verbessern Sie Ihre Sichtbarkeit und Ihren Ruf.
Das obige ist der detaillierte Inhalt vonSo implementieren Sie mit PHP einen persönlichen Blog.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

APHPDependencyInjectionContainerisatoolthatmanagesClass -Abhängigkeiten, EnhancingCodemodularität, Testbarkeit und Maschinenbarkeit.

Wählen Sie die Abhängigkeitsinjektion (DI) für große Anwendungen. Der Servicelocator ist für kleine Projekte oder Prototypen geeignet. 1) DI verbessert die Testbarkeit und Modularität des Codes durch Konstruktorinjektion. 2) Servicelocator erhält Dienstleistungen durch die Zentrumregistrierung, was bequem ist, aber zu einer Erhöhung der Codekupplung führen kann.

PhpapplicationscanbeoptimizedforspeedandefficiencyBy: 1) EnabgingOpcacheinphp.ini, 2) usePreparedStatementsWithpdoFordatabasequeries, 3) Ersatzloopswitharray_Filterandarray_mapfordataprozessing, 4) Konfigurieren von), 4), implementieren, 5)

PhpemailvalidationInvolvesthreesteps: 1) Formatvalidationusing -RegularexpressionStocheckTheemailformat; 2) DnsvalidationToensurethedomainhasavalidmxRecord;

TomakePhpapplicationsfaster, folgt der THESESTEPS: 1) UseOpCodeCaching LikeopcachetOstorePrecompiledScriptByteCode.2) MinimizedatabasequeriesByusedQueryCachingandefficiendexing.3) Hebel -FeaturesForbetTerCodeeffizienz.4) Implementierungspflichtiger Strategie

ToimProvePhpapplicationSpeed, folge theSeSteps: 1) enableOpCodeCachingWithAPCUToreducescriptexexexeTime.2) ImplementDatabaseQueryCachingusedpdotominimizedatabaseHits.3) UseHttp/2TomultiplexRequeTsReconneconneconneconneconneconneconnectionOverhead.4))

Die Abhängigkeitsinjektion (DI) verbessert die Testbarkeit von PHP -Code durch explizit transitive Abhängigkeiten signifikant. 1) DI -Entkopplungsklassen und spezifische Implementierungen machen Tests und Wartung flexibler. 2) Unter den drei Typen injiziert der Konstruktor explizite Expressionsabhängigkeiten, um den Zustand konsistent zu halten. 3) Verwenden Sie DI -Container, um komplexe Abhängigkeiten zu verwalten, um die Codequalität und die Entwicklungseffizienz zu verbessern.

DatabaseQueryoPtimizationInphpinvolvesseveralStrategieShancePerformance.1) selectonlynn -nötigesColumntededatatransfer.2) Verwenden Sie IndexingTospeedUpDatarErvieval.3) ImplementQueryCachingtoStoreresultsOffRequerien.4) Nützliche Stände


Heiße KI -Werkzeuge

Undresser.AI Undress
KI-gestützte App zum Erstellen realistischer Aktfotos

AI Clothes Remover
Online-KI-Tool zum Entfernen von Kleidung aus Fotos.

Undress AI Tool
Ausziehbilder kostenlos

Clothoff.io
KI-Kleiderentferner

Video Face Swap
Tauschen Sie Gesichter in jedem Video mühelos mit unserem völlig kostenlosen KI-Gesichtstausch-Tool aus!

Heißer Artikel

Heiße Werkzeuge

SecLists
SecLists ist der ultimative Begleiter für Sicherheitstester. Dabei handelt es sich um eine Sammlung verschiedener Arten von Listen, die häufig bei Sicherheitsbewertungen verwendet werden, an einem Ort. SecLists trägt dazu bei, Sicherheitstests effizienter und produktiver zu gestalten, indem es bequem alle Listen bereitstellt, die ein Sicherheitstester benötigen könnte. Zu den Listentypen gehören Benutzernamen, Passwörter, URLs, Fuzzing-Payloads, Muster für vertrauliche Daten, Web-Shells und mehr. Der Tester kann dieses Repository einfach auf einen neuen Testcomputer übertragen und hat dann Zugriff auf alle Arten von Listen, die er benötigt.

SublimeText3 Englische Version
Empfohlen: Win-Version, unterstützt Code-Eingabeaufforderungen!

Sicherer Prüfungsbrowser
Safe Exam Browser ist eine sichere Browserumgebung für die sichere Teilnahme an Online-Prüfungen. Diese Software verwandelt jeden Computer in einen sicheren Arbeitsplatz. Es kontrolliert den Zugriff auf alle Dienstprogramme und verhindert, dass Schüler nicht autorisierte Ressourcen nutzen.

Dreamweaver CS6
Visuelle Webentwicklungstools

Herunterladen der Mac-Version des Atom-Editors
Der beliebteste Open-Source-Editor
